The Honda Civic Type R FK8, produced from 2017 to 2021, represents a pinnacle of engineering and performance in the compact car segment. As the first US-market Type R, this front-wheel-drive hot hatch delivers thrilling power through its K20C1 2.0L turbocharged inline-four engine, making it a sought-after model among collectors. Known issues by generation
The K20C1 engine in the FK8 is known for specific issues, including fuel dilution and oil contamination as highlighted in TSBs 19-031 and 21-028. These issues can be exacerbated by short-trip cold-weather driving, necessitating more frequent oil changes. Other concerns include front brake rotor warpage and premature pad wear, particularly in track-oriented models. Owners should monitor the 6-speed manual transmission for notchy shifting and 3rd-gear synchro wear at higher mileages. Addressing these matters proactively can preserve the value and enjoyment of this remarkable hot hatch.
Donation value by condition + generation
The Civic Type R FK8 has seen a significant increase in value, especially for manual transmission models. Clean, low-mileage examples range from $40,000 to $65,000, with the Limited Edition 2021 models commanding upwards of $70,000 to $90,000. Collectors are particularly wary of original-paint cars, where any modifications or color changes can result in a discount. To establish a fair market value, it is crucial to maintain comprehensive service records, particularly related to oil changes associated with TSB-19-031, as well as documentation of the vehicle's original condition. Utilizing resources like the Hagerty Valuation Tool and Bring a Trailer auction results is essential for appraisals.
